Output 666344689b8163699069e854feb2b2076cab6dd712ba9e039001eeecd4de1841:0

value
1061077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a457c46f124683dcc68bff5816333c8e86dddac OP_EQUAL
address
35YXYXyWhMiL1MtvgZ3xxhXHjakbug76vm
transaction
666344689b8163699069e854feb2b2076cab6dd712ba9e039001eeecd4de1841
spent
true